Voxy 0.2.14 ported for Fabric 1.21.1 and used in neoforge with synitra supports shaders (BSL preferably since from my testing seems to cause the least ammount of problems and has decent colored lighting and a colorwheel patch for create) works with Areonautics except for the lasers. the only issue is sometimes the LoD's don't "voxel" all the way and you end up with visual glitches but you can solve them with a simple shader reload.
Might be because on sodium, sodium and veil are incompatible, veil is a dependency of a dependency for aeronautics basically. Fix is downgrading sodium to latest release.

DH is more of a community project that has made compatibility one of it's main focuses from the start, ranging from 1.16.5 to the latest version, even snapshots, it even bundles it's fabric and forge versions in the same jar, it's also more actively developed, like constantly, it has many contributors and you can tell it's a big focus to James, Voxy on the other side is more of an auteur project made by Cortex, someone who is very well versed in OpenGL, but Voxy seems to be more of a side project, if it was made to clash with DH it would have at least half the features DH offers by now, also a product of it being a side personal project is that it doesn't need to maximize it's coverage to more popular versions, and it won't leave Fabric either.
